G'day, Andrew, and welcome to Kunena.

Interesting situation that may have its cause in My Joomla site template makes a mess of Kunena . For whatever reason your menu items contain the symbolic HTML name for a bullet, your Joomla menu is rather "interesting" (to say the very least).

As you say, you did have these bullets "all over the site" - which you've now fixed - but did you fix this issue before or after you trashed-burned-rebuilt your Kunena menu?

There are several ways you can fix this problem. If you are a relatively expert Joomla user (and you know your way around Joomla menus) then you can build your Joomla menu from scratch; item by item, and make sure that you place a menu alias in your default menu so that your users can find their way to your forum. The Kunena Trash Menu feature also does that for you (for the rest of us who aren't so "expert"). Rather than compound the problem with possible solutions, I really think it will help us to know the answer to the question I asked earlier. Did you fix the site-wide issue of "bullet" menu items before or after your recent attempt to rebuild the Kunena menu?
